The Role of Fluorinated Amino Acids in Modern Drug Discovery
The field of drug discovery is constantly seeking novel molecular entities to overcome therapeutic challenges. Among the arsenal of chemical building blocks, fluorinated amino acids have emerged as particularly valuable assets. Their unique electronic and steric properties can significantly influence a drug candidate's pharmacokinetic and pharmacodynamic profiles. One such compound gaining attention is Boc-(R)-3-Amino-3-(2-fluorophenyl)propionic acid.
The strategic incorporation of fluorine atoms into organic molecules is a well-established practice in medicinal chemistry. Fluorine's high electronegativity and small atomic radius can modulate a molecule's lipophilicity, metabolic stability, and binding affinity to target receptors. For compounds like Boc-(R)-3-Amino-3-(2-fluorophenyl)propionic acid, the fluorine atom on the phenyl ring can subtly alter electron distribution, potentially improving membrane permeability or enhancing interactions within a protein's binding pocket.
Researchers often turn to chiral amino acid derivatives for constructing complex peptide-based therapeutics or as key components in small molecule drug design. Boc-(R)-3-Amino-3-(2-fluorophenyl)propionic acid, with its defined R-configuration and protected amine group, offers a precise chiral building block. This protection, typically using the tert-butyloxycarbonyl (Boc) group, safeguards the amine during synthetic steps and can be selectively removed later in the synthesis. This controlled reactivity is vital for successful peptide synthesis and complex organic transformations.
